Summary

The sermon explores the parable of the Good Samaritan from Luke 10:21-37, emphasizing the call to love God fully and to love one's neighbor as oneself. It highlights the importance of genuine compassion and practical help to those in clear need, rather than indiscriminate giving. The preacher stresses that being a good neighbor is a lifestyle of mercy and action, not just philosophical debate or occasional charity. The message also addresses the limitations of legalistic righteousness and points to grace and faith as essential for salvation.
